Matty:

Just as people like to talk about players being "true Redskins", the creation of "smear campaigns" is part of "the Redskins' way". They did this to ease Dave Butz out; they did this when Brian Mitchell looked to sign elsewhere; they've let it be known that Bobby Mitchell wasn't sufficiently reliable in his judgment to move up in the FO. Any time someone other than a scrub player is on his way out, the Skins organization leaks "bad stuff" about them and the Washington press laps it up.

There's no way Gregg Williams would "dis" Joe Gibbs. Williams is a football coach and Joe Gibbs is a Hall of Fame football coach. Williams would have to be dumber than box of hammers to be disrespectful to Joe Gibbs as part of his interviewing strategy. I may not think Gregg Williams is the best hire for the Redskins as HC, but he isn't a stupid and self-destructive man.
